摘要
With the vigorous development of power transmission project, the security and stability of power transmission lines appear to be more important than ever before. As one of the most significant devices in power transmission lines, the security guarantee of power cables is of great importance. Therefore, as is shown in this paper, a monitoring system for XLPE power cable faults that consists of a hybrid sensor, a signal processor and a monitor based on virtual instruments has been designed, which can be quite effective in electric power overhaul.
